Why do you believe the star local student should be recognized?

Incredible dedication and passion as he created, developed, and ran Teens 4 Peace Model UN and Teens 4 Peace in the Middle East. Hundreds of teens from over 50 countries got involved to discuss teen based issues such as gun violence in schools, child labor laws, climate change, etc. Max fostered teens from around the globe to voice their concerns and tackle issues collaboratively when no one would listen to teens who wanted to make the world a better place. His stories are inspiring and his impact has been huge throughout the world.

What's one thing you want everyone to know about the star local student?

Despite local entities not supporting his dream to make the world a better place, Max persisted and created dialogue between Israeli and Palestinian youth who wanted to look beyond stereotypes. Being driven to make a positive difference in the world comes from within for Max and gives us hope for a more peaceful future.
